It is important to measure the size of both your pet's paws as well as its head before installing a flap for your cat. Then you can purchase a flap that is the suitable size. Once you have the right dimensions, you can begin to put it on your door.

Many DIY'ers are hesitant about fitting their own cat flap because of the fear of causing damage to the door or making it difficult for their pet to use. With a little knowledge and the right tools, it's not difficult to do.

UPVC panels are made from a thin plastic outer skin, which is then bonded to a soft, insulating polystyrene inner core that can be cut with a standard electric jigsaw with a sharp cutting blade. The material is strong and does not deteriorate as time passes, meaning it will look great for longer than traditional wooden doors.

doorpanels-300x200.jpgAfter the panel is positioned, test the operation to be sure that the flap opens and closes without difficulty. If the flap is stuck to the floor, you can make use of a file or a rasp to smooth out any rough edges of the flap and prevent them from binding on any object.

The installation of a cat-flap made of solid uPVC is fairly easy however, you should ensure that the hole is large enough to allow your pet to use it. Consult the instructions provided by the manufacturer if you are unsure how to proceed. It's also recommended that you cover the uPVC surface around the hole with masking tape, to protect yourself from scratches caused by your jigsaw blade.

If you're uncomfortable fitting a cat flap yourself, it's also possible to hire a professional to take care of the job. They'll create a model of your door panel and create the perfect hole for your cat flap. This will also help to stop any ugly scratches from appearing on your uPVC doors.

Another option to install a cat flap on your uPVC door is to buy a replacement upvc door panel with cat flap double-glazed sealed unit that has a premade hole to accommodate a cat flap. This is a cheaper option, but it's still recommended to hire professionals do the work for you.

It is essential to install the cat flap on your uPVC doors. You need to first determine the best location for the cat flap. If you can, put it close to the middle of the door. You must also be able to fit the cat flap without compromising the strength of the door. Use a spirit level to ensure that the hole is flush with the surface. It is also a good idea to mark the location of the flap using a pencil. This will help you avoid any errors and ensure that the flap is correctly positioned.

It is crucial that you do not place your cat flap too high. A flap that is too high can allow cold air into your home, causing drafts. This could be extremely uncomfortable for your pet and your family members. If your cat is small and have a small body, they may not be able pass through the flap. In this case it is recommended to install an alternative cat door that is smaller.
